Mega Man X
07-01-16 03:33 AM
The New Beginning of X
This is one of the most, if not THE most epic Mega Man game I've ever played. And I will tell you why. So it's about a different form of Mega Man called X and needs to stop Dr. Wily. The Graphics for the game are superb, I had never seen anything like it for a Mega Man game and it's amazing for the Super Nintendo. The music makes me want to beat to it just like Mega Man 2, it's got that cool feeling to it.  And they also remix some other tracks from previous Mega Man games. The Game is really addictive you've got a lot of new things added in like the wall jump and the new dash animation. It's got a ton of story to it. So it makes you play the game to see what will happen next. It's also got new text to show they are speaking, which was used again in Mega Man 7. It's so epic I love it. It's an excellent length game, it feels really cinematic and marvelous. No wonder it got it's own trilogy on Super Nintendo, Yeah it's that good. Finally we get to the difficulty, most Mega Man games are hard but fun. This one on the other hand has a reasonable difficulty not to hard not to easy, and like it's suppose to it gets harder as you get deeper in the game. And it's got some great stages too. Well that's all I have to say about Mega Man X, in conclusion it's an awesome game. Like I said in my Paperboy review, I will do some pattern where it's a good game and then a bad. But this time I have decided to change it up a bit. First Good, Then Okay/Mediocre, and Bad. So that means I got to review a game that is debatable bad, that has mixed reviews. Sonic the Hedgehog 2
10-15-14 09:57 PM
Fun game!
Sonic the hedgehog 2 for Sega Genesis is one of the best ports for this game. My second favorite is the Sega Master System version since its  an 8-bit version. What I really like about this game is that I really like the music from to first stage. It was so good, I wanted to listen to this on CD. Its quite addictive if you ant to beat the game. Its not that hard but sometimes I have to see what is in my way. The good thing is you can roll into a ball unlike the first sonic game and destroy anything in your path. He goes quite faster then in the first game. I thought beating the first boss was not even that hard. I would say beating is in the middle.The story was outstanding. It seems that Sega is very creative and never run out of ideas. The only sonic game I thought was bad was Sonic 06 on PlayStation 3 or X Box 360. I respect those who like that game.
